Q: There are 2 Enzymes listed, is it animal or vegetarian Enzymes?

submitted by Nikkibabe - 1 month ago
  • A: We use vegetarian enzymes in our products that are certified by the ingredient supplier to be microbial, food-grade enzymes produced by fermentation of nonpathogenic fungi. They are not animal derived.

Q: Is this product kosher?

submitted by Bergerqueen - 3 years ago
  • A: Per their website: "3 flavors of our mac and cheese are Certified Kosher Dairy by OK Kosher Certification: Cheddy Mac, Shella Good, and Mover & Shaker. We have one Kosher Pareve mac and cheese, Vegan"
